Health Realization Training Center
The Health Realization Training Center helps people understand the true health that lies within each of us. This innate health and resilience is a birthright: accessible to all people, regardless of any social, economic, situational or cultural circumstances.

The Training Center staff has been teaching the principles of health realization to community members and organizations since 1991. Program director Cindi Claypatch is one of the original Health Realization practitioners in Minnesota.
The Training Center has three areas of focus:
- Provide access for individuals to receive health realization training.
- Work with agencies, businesses, and organizations to assist them in integrating health realization into their programming and organizational culture.
- Integrate health realization into programs offered by Pillsbury United Communities.
What is Health Realization?
Health realization gives people the tools to stay grounded and live life with a greater presence, which in turn allows them to experience improved relationships. People consistently report less worry, anxiety, and job burnout. They experience an increase of personal effectiveness, creativity and improved physical health. As people rise in their level of well-being, their health acts as the change agent in their relationships, both personally and professionally.
- Teachers can focus on the health in their students, resulting in improved academic performance and behavior on the part of the students.
- Staff/employees can maintain a higher state of well-being and feel less stress with the same amount of work.
- Management can experience higher productivity and less job dissatisfaction in employees.
- Community members can find personal empowerment to rise above their circumstance and foster healthier, safer communities.
